What is CAQDAS?
Stands for:
Computer-Assisted Qualitative Data Analysis
Examples of software:– Atlas-ti – Winmax– NVivo– NUDIST

Coding
• Recording your judgement about how chunks of your document are related to an idea, theme, or category
• Various types:– creative: tentative ideas or thinking aloud– descriptive: storing and sorting data– citation: to identify illustrative quotes

“Archiv fuer Technik, Lebenswelt und Alltagssprache“
Translated: archive for "technology, the life world and everyday language“
The extension "ti" (pronounced TEE EYE) stands for “text interpretation”
Project ATLAS (1989-1992) of Technical University of Berlin Is the "birthplace" of a first prototype of the software
